Just a heads up to anyone thinking of buy one of these:<p>Google ranks your site according to the TLD. Buying an .es vanity domain will tank your results in the English speaking world.

This got me to thinking about discoverability, seo, and distinction in general. Acquiring the domain name is one thing, but getting your business or app popular enough to outmuscle established businesses with less hip domain names is another.<p>The domain and term [limelig.ht] caught my eye.<p>In this instance, if you&#x27;d like to be known and searchable simply with the term &quot;limelight&quot; you&#x27;ll have to beat out, limelight.com (Limelight Networks), a 1952 movie of the same name, and the dictionary definitions (wiki, etc.) for the term (it&#x27;s actually not that bad really).<p>At this point, even if your domain name is [getlimelight.com], you&#x27;d be counting on the same seo, success, and buzz as you would by using [limelig.ht], except that you wouldn&#x27;t have to explain to anyone that, &quot;it&#x27;s limelig dot ht&quot;.
